Demystifying Software: An Introduction to its Inner Workings
Software, the invisible force driving our digital world, often feels like a mystery. But grasping its inner workings doesn't require a qualification in computer science. At its core, software is a set of commands that tell a computer what to do. These instructions are written in languages that humans can read, and they form the basis of everything from simple calculators to complex applications.
- By breaking down software into its fundamental elements, we can obtain a clearer perspective of how it works.
- Procedures form the heart of software, providing step-by-step approaches to specific problems
- Data, the raw input that software processes, is structured in various types.
Demystifying software empowers us to engage with technology more effectively. It allows us to value the intricacy behind our digital experiences and opens doors to developing our own software solutions.
